要实现公网客户端穿透 NAT 访问内网的 Web 服务器,可以考虑使用以下几种方法:
端口映射(Port Forwarding):在 NAT 设备上进行配置,将公网 IP 的某个端口映射到内网 Web 服务器的对应端口。这样公网客户端通过访问公网 IP 和映射的端口即可访问内网的 Web 服务器。
反向代理(Reverse Proxy):在具有公网 IP 的服务器上搭建一个反向代理服务,如 Nginx 或 Apache。将公网请求转发到内网 Web 服务器,并返回响应给公网客户端。
VPN(Virtual Private Network):建立 VPN 连接,在公网客户端和内部网络之间建立安全通道。这样,公网客户端就可以通过 VPN 访问内部网络中的 Web 服务器。
内外穿透工具(如frp、ngrok等):利用第三方工具或服务,在 NAT 后面架设一台位于公共互联网络上的服务器,并与该工具建立连接。该工具提供了隧道功能,将公共互联网络请求转发至位于 NAT 内部的 Web 服务器。
无论使用哪种方法,请确保采取必要的安全措施以保护您的系统和数据安全,并遵守相关法规和政策。此外,也建议咨询专业人员以获取更准确和可行的解决方案。
内容由零声教学AI助手提供,问题来源于学员提问